Exercising a large number of options is rarely a cheap financial decision. It is absolutely necessary to go into it clear-eyed with a complete understanding of what you're getting into because in doing so you are locking up potentially significant capital. And this isn't some weird edge case situation. This is something anyone exercising options in a private company needs to deal with. |
